| | (S)-Ph-quinox >=95% Usage And Synthesis |
| Uses | (S)-Ph-quinox is a chiral dinitrogen ligand which is used in the iridium-catalyzed enantioselective borylation and silylation of aromatic C-H bonds, in addition to the enantioselective palladium-catalyzed diamination of alkenes. It can also be used in the aza-Wacker-type cyclization reaction of the olefinic tosylamides with molecular oxygen. | | reaction suitability | reagent type: catalyst reagent type: ligand reaction type: C-H Activation |
